Sponsored by T & R Meats, BestFriends Vet, Keith Wilts & Lisa Sell, and Bill & Renae NeumannThis Contest is modeled after the Minnesota Meats grilling contest, which has been a big hit at the State Fair during the 4-H livestock encampment. 4-Hers 3rd grade and older, from each species, may assemble a team, and they will prepare and grill a meat cut from their species. Teams will be provided with aprons, charcoal, grills, grilling utensils, preparation utensils, a cut of meat, and basic seasonings. Teams may also bring their own seasonings or rubs. Teams will be given 30 minutes to prepare a final product and will be judged on their final product’s taste and appearance, as well as their team knowledge. Teams will be asked basic nutrition questions about their final product. This fun-to-watch contest gives all Champion and Reserve Champion Senior 4-H’ers in Dairy, Beef, Swine, Sheep, Market Goat, Dairy Goat, Rabbit, Poultry, and Horse Showmanship a chance to compete for "overall" showmanship honors. Each person will show each species in a mini-competition.
